Are students transferring to IU Bloomington from another four-year or two-year college, or from another IU campus eligible for College Direct Admission?
College Direct Admission is an honor reserved exclusively for exceptionally qualified incoming freshmen each fall semester. Transfer students must meet regular the regular entrance requirements of the College of Arts & Sciences. Transfer students who do not initially qualify for entrance to the College will begin their studies in the University Division and move into the College when they become eligible.
